Chorizo & Poblano Stuffed Chicken Breast

time
prep:
1 hr
total:
1 hr 25 min
servings
total:
6 servings

What You Need

6
  small boneless skinless chicken breast halves (1-1/2 lb.)
6
slices OSCAR MAYER Baked Cooked Ham
1
large poblano chile, roasted, peeled, deveined and cut into thin strips
1/2
cup KRAFT Shredded Low-Moisture Part-Skim Mozzarella Cheese
1/4
lb.  crumbled chorizo, cooked, drained
2
Tbsp. KRAFT Real Mayo Mayonnaise
15
 RITZ Crackers, crushed (about 3/4 cup)
1
cup  red salsa, warmed

Make It

HEAT oven to 375ºF.

MAKE cut in one long side of each chicken breast, being careful to not cut through to opposite side.

TOP ham with chiles, cheese and chorizo; roll up. Insert 1 ham roll into pocket of each chicken breast. Brush chicken with mayo; top with cracker crumbs.

POUR salsa onto bottom of 13x9-inch baking dish; top with chicken. Bake 20 to 25 min. or until chicken is done (165°F).

Kraft Kitchens Tips

Serving Suggestion
Serve with hot steamed rice or a green salad.
Substitute
Substitute roasted red peppers for the poblano chiles.
